FCC Finally Buries 'Long Dead' Fairness Doctrine
FCC Finally Buries 'Long Dead' Fairness Doctrine
Wednesday, August 24, 2011
By Matt Cover
Julius Genachowski, FCC
FCC Chairman Julius Genachowski in his office in Washington on March 12, 2010. (AP File Photo/Jacquelyn Martin)
(CNSNews.com) – Twenty-four years after it stopped enforcing the Fairness Doctrine, the Federal Communications Commission is finally abolishing the regulation that mandated broadcasters to air both sides of a political issue.
